The largest skimboarding competition in the world recently took place at Dewey Beach, attracting 45 elite athletes from around the globe. The Zap Pro/Am World Championship of Skimboarding occurred from August 7 to 9, spanning a lively 100-yard area of the beach, which was bustling with numerous vendor tents. This event marked the 44th edition of the championship and brought excitement, energy, and economic benefits to local businesses.
